Who is a Data Science Manager?

In simpler terms, Data Science Managers are professionals responsible for managing data science projects from visualization to completion. These professions usually work closely with project teams, ensuring data scientists and other teams work collaboratively towards the organization’s objectives....

Key Responsibilities of Data Science Manager

Research and Data Collection: Develop methods for gathering reliable data. Data Evaluation: Conduct thorough assessments of collected data to ensure quality. Business Solutions: Provide robust solutions that leverage data insights. Project Management: Oversee project timelines and forecasts, ensuring efficient future development and the implementation of technological enhancements....

Educational Background

Undergraduate Degree: Start with a bachelor’s degree in a relevant field such as Computer Science, Statistics, Mathematics, or Economics. This foundational knowledge is crucial for understanding data science concepts. Advanced Degree: Consider pursuing a master’s degree or an MBA with a focus on Data Science, Big Data, or Analytics. This advanced education will not only deepen your technical skills but also cover strategic and management aspects....

Conclusion

To become a successful Data Science manager, individuals need to focus on building project management skills, determining different aspects of data science, adapting agile methodology, fostering collaboration, and mastering leadership skills with advanced technical skills. Data Science Managers are responsible for ensuring optimal output for advanced analytics using database, AI, or ML-driven projects, developing accurate project roadmaps, prioritizing the right tasks, managing stakeholders, and boosting project success. These professionals must combine traditional project management techniques with agile and modern methods to streamline data science projects....
